Product Category and Use

The 20KPA216CA-B belongs to the category of transient voltage suppressor (TVS) diodes. It is primarily used for surge protection in electronic circuits to safeguard sensitive components from voltage spikes and transients.

Working Principles

The 20KPA216CA-B operates based on the principle of avalanche breakdown, where it rapidly conducts excess current away from the protected circuit when a transient voltage event occurs.
